Money for Repair and Leasing Scheme

VACANT HOUSING

If you own a vacant house which has been vacant for 12 months or more then Tipperary County Council would like to hear from you.

A number of schemes are currently in place which will assist in the revitalisation and reoccupation of vacant residential properties.

Repair and Leasing Scheme

The Repair and Leasing Scheme is aimed at owners of vacant properties which may be suitable for social housing. (See the brochure HERE )

  • It provides a loan to property owners to facilitate necessary repairs to suitable vacant properties
  • It provides the property owners with an income stream that may, otherwise, be unavailable.

The type of lease agreement permitted under the scheme include Rental Availability Arrangements (also known as RAAs or RAS type arrangements). As such a property owner can choose whether to enter into :

(a) A direct lease arrangement or
(b) A Rental Availability Arrangement.

Buy and Renew Scheme

This initiative provides a vacant property owner with an option to sell the property to the local authority.

It is designed to assist in unlocking accommodation potential that exists in vacant properties for social housing use.

As with the Repair & Leasing Scheme, the use of the Buy & Renew Scheme is subject to the suitability of the property for social housing, the condition of the property and the cost of remedial works.
